how old are they and what do they like?
like if they are into dora the explorer or hello kitty for example you could make copies of those folks and decopauge on the front.
another idea, you could take a full size pic of them, and make a paper doll out of them on the front of the tin and then you could back it and the clothes with that magnetic sheet stuff you can get at the craft stores, i have even seen it at walmart.
or if your not into paper dolls you could decorate the outside of the box like a collage and put some words , from magazines on the magnetic sheets, cut around it and they could change up the lunchbox as they want.

If you are doing decoupage just google free clip art and you will find tons of stuff to print out and adapt. Are you going to fill them with anything? Maybe that could be your theme. Candy wrapper art for candy, beauty stuff for bath and body products. I once got a tin filled with lipsmacker chapsticks and the tin was covered in lips! I have done matchbox cars for the boys and that was a big hit because they have a "car carrier" too! Good luck it's a fun project.
